Catalog description

PR: MOT Student Status. Using the Occupational Therapy Practice Framework and the OT Code of Ethics, integrating occupation-based models, theory and frames of reference, students will apply principles of critical thinking to case-based problem solving. This course is designed to integrate information from prior courses in the professional curriculum.
